Appears to be related to Gregson Maluma which was deleted after clear consensus here. Some of the sources appear to be new so I'm not sure that this qualifies for speedy deletion. A lot of the sources look like self-published spam and there is no claim to meeting WP:NACTOR, WP:ANYBIO, WP:NSPORT or any other guideline. Source analysis to follow. I did a WP:BEFORE search but found nothing additional. Spiderone(Talk to Spider) 13:15, 1 February 2022 (UTC)
